Turkey - Import of Parts of Machinery for Making Pulp, Paper or Board

Since 2014, Turkey Import of Parts of Machinery for Making Pulp, Paper or Board decreased by 11.6% year on year. With $11,130,291.32 in 2019, the country was number 30 among other countries in Import of Parts of Machinery for Making Pulp, Paper or Board. Turkey is overtaken by Malaysia, which was ranked number 29 with $12,089,399.41 and is followed by Brazil with $10,474,718.02. United States lead the ranking with $261,496,261.35 in 2019, +0.2% compared to 2018. France, Germany and Italy resp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Rwanda recorded the best 5 years average growth at +107.9% per year, while Bahamas recorded the worst performance at -49.6% per year.
